    Caerphilly Council seeks civil engineering apprentices

    Rhys GregoryBy Rhys GregoryMarch 6, 2024No Comments
    Share Facebook Twitter Copy Link LinkedIn Email WhatsApp
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email Copy Link

    Caerphilly County Borough Council is recruiting up to 5 civil engineering apprentices, as part of the Welsh Apprentices Alliance.

    The Welsh Apprentices Alliance is a partnership of Welsh Government, the Institution of Civil Engineers, the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ors and Arcadis.  It facilitates the employment of apprentices and supports their development in the civil engineering and quantity surveying sector in Wales.

    Apprentices are sought by Caerphilly Council in a range of disciplines, including drainage, highways, structures and civil engineering.
